1.1 Pre-installation Preparations
Before installing the equipment, the following preparations must be made:
Environmental Assessment: Ensure the installation site meets the equipment requirements, including space size, ground bearing capacity, and power supply.
Personnel Training: Provide necessary equipment installation and operation training to installation personnel to ensure they possess the necessary installation skills.
Tool Preparation: Prepare all necessary tools for the installation process, such as wrenches, screwdrivers, and electric drills.
Materials Preparation: Prepare all necessary materials for equipment installation, such as cables, pipes, and connectors.
Safety Measures: Ensure that safety measures are in place during installation, such as wearing safety helmets and using insulated gloves.
1.2 Equipment Installation Steps
Equipment Installation Steps
Foundation Construction: Build or adjust the installation foundation according to the equipment requirements.
Equipment Placement: Place the equipment on the foundation, ensuring it is level.
Power Connection: Connect the equipment power supply, ensuring a stable and reliable power supply.
Signal Cable Connection: Connect the necessary signal cables for the equipment, such as sensor cables and control cables.
